Background : Since the 1960s, the accessory has been continually influenced by post-modern art and fashion culture, resulting in changes in its concepts, materials, and ways of expression. With the advent of the fourth industrial revolution, the priority of modern accessory has increasingly shifted from pure decoration and value preservation to integration with new technologies, new materials, and advanced design concepts. It purposed to expand diversified forms and functions to meet the individual desire of wearers. In this context, the modern accessory is expected to offer more possibilities and interactive experiences in terms of appearance, structure, wearing style, and function. The movable accessory is considered as a crucial type of modern accessory to display the richness and interactivity. Methods : This study investigated the historical background and concepts of movable accessory through professional books and papers. And collected the cases of movable accessory from the 2000 to 2019 and 3D printing accessory from 2010 to 2019 to analyze design features such as appearance, movable structure, as well as the way to interact. With this theoretical research, 3D printing technology is applied to the development of two series of movable accessory works with the concept of black hole. Result : This study took the black hole as the design theme and was inspired by the significant event that humans first captured images of black holes in 2019. The author extracted the elements of black hole combined the movable structures that have similar movement principles, to designed two series of movable accessory works. Finally, five pieces of brooches were designed by the Rhino 6.0 program and printed with 3D printing technology and Wenext 8100 resin. Conclusion : Movable accessory extends the design range of modern accessory and becomes an important trend to satisfy wearer's diversified and personalized emotional needs for accessory. In this research, 3D printing technology and modern design ideas are combined to innovate in the shape and structure of movable accessory with a view to enrich diversified forms of accessories and reinforce the interaction between the wearers and accessories. This research presents the possibility of using 3D printing technology to update the images of movable accessories, to reveal more implications for the high-end accessory market.

Lily disease is applicable to psychoneurosis and characteristic symptoms of this disease are unstable mental, bitter taste, dark urine, and indistinctive and rapid pulse. Lily disease is treated by using Lily Bulb and Rehmannia Decoction, if it has thirsty, it is treated by Trichosanthes Fruit and Oyster Shell medicinal powder, in case of fever, treated by Lily Bulb annd Talcum medicinal powder, if it is caused by hyperhydrosis, treated by Lily Bulb and Wind-weed Rhizome Decoction, if it is caused by using purgation excessively, treated by Talcum and Red Ochre Decoction and if it is caused by using emetic therapy excessively, treated by Lily Bulb and Egg Decoction. Malaria Syndrome characterized by ulceration is caused by hygropyretic pathogen and it makes eyes red and ulcers at the throat, genitals, and the anus. It is applicable to syphilitic neural disease of Behcet's Syndrome. If it attacks upper part of body, it is treated by Licorice Decoction for Purging Stomach-fire and if it attacks lower part of body, treated by Lightyellow Sophora Root Decoction. If it attacks the anus, treated by smoke produced by burning orpiment, if affected part of body is jammed with pus, treated by Res Bean and Chinese Angelica Root medicinal powder. Yin-and-Yang poison is divided into Yin poison and Yang poison, it is a kind of acute fever caused by epidemic poison and makes symptoms like macule and sorethroat. It is applicable to the part of disease caused by virus. It is treated by using Buybane rhizome and Turtle Shell Decoction.

Failure of the exhaust pipe can cause air pollution by reducing ability of exhaust gas purification and can cause noise pollution and ride quality degradation by reducing ability of noise isolation. Therefore, it should ensure high reliability of the product to meet the growing environmental regulations and the needs of consumers. However, under actual conditions of use, it spends a lot of time and cost in order to develop products of high reliability. Therefore, accelerated life test to estimate the relationship between stress and life is performed to predict the actual life from the observed data through tests of the product by promoting the failure of products in severe conditions than real use conditions. The purpose of this study is estimating lifetime of exhaust pipes through statistical analysis and to evaluate average life in short term. This study was applied by the statistical analysis method of ASTM E739.
Promotion of Remyelination by Sulfasalazine in a Transgenic Zebrafish Model of Demyelination

Most of the axons in the vertebrate nervous system are surrounded by a lipid-rich membrane called myelin, which promotes rapid conduction of nerve impulses and protects the axon from being damaged. Multiple sclerosis (MS) is a chronic demyelinating disease of the CNS characterized by infiltration of immune cells and progressive damage to myelin and axons. One potential way to treat MS is to enhance the endogenous remyelination process, but at present there are no available treatments to promote remyelination in patients with demyelinating diseases. Sulfasalazine is an anti-inflammatory and immunemodulating drug that is used in rheumatology and inflammatory bowel disease. Its anti-inflammatory and immunomodulatory properties prompted us to test the ability of sulfasalazine to promote remyelination. In this study, we found that sulfasalazine promotes remyelination in the CNS of a transgenic zebrafish model of NTR/MTZ-induced demyelination. We also found that sulfasalazine treatment reduced the number of macrophages/microglia in the CNS of demyelinated zebrafish larvae, suggesting that the acceleration of remyelination is mediated by the immunomodulatory function of sulfasalazine. Our data suggest that temporal modulation of the immune response by sulfasalazine can be used to overcome MS by enhancing myelin repair and remyelination in the CNS.

This chapter divides Intermittent Fever into four types like Pyrexial MalariaㆍCold Malaria Intermittent high feverㆍProlonged Malaria according to quantity of chillness and fever. Pyrexial Malaria makes fever more than chillness, Cold Malaria makes fever more than chillness, Intermittent high fever makes fever only, Prolonged Malaria makes a lump in ribs by chronic Intermittent Fever. Pyrexial Malaria is treated by using White Tiger Decoction with Atractylodes. Cold Malaria is treated by using Dichroae Radix medicinal powder, if it has slight fever, treated by Decoction of Bupleurum. Cinnamon and Ginger, if it has exterior pathogen, treated by Oyster Shell Decoction. Intermittent high fever is treated by using White Tiger Decoction with Ginseng and Bamboo Leaf and Gypsum Decoction. Prolonged Malaria is treated by using Decocted Turtle Shell Pill. Incase of thirsty caused by fever, treated by using Decoction of Bupleurum without Pinellia Tuber, with Trichosanthes Fruit. When we are caught by Intermittent Fever, we must keep away from eating heartilly, hot foods, polk and beef, drinking and sexual life. These make disease deeper. Hot foods can make a lump on body, because they disturb digestion.

Background and Objectives To identify the relation between the preservation status of the parathyroid glands and the risk of hypoparathyroidism after total thyroidectomy and central lymph node dissection in papillary thyroid carcinoma. Subjects and Method A retrospective review was carried out for the medical records of 63 patients with papillary thyroid carcinoma (PTC), who satisfied our inclusion criteria and received treatment at the Department of Otolaryngology-Head and Neck Surgery, Hospital from May 2010 to December 2011. Patients with PTC who underwent total thyroidectomy with central lymph node dissection (CLND) were included and grouped according to the number of preserved parathyroid glands as follows: Group 1 (with four intact glands), Group 2 (three intact glands), Group 3 (less than two intact glands). The total and ionized serum calcium and intact parathyroid hormone levels of each group were monitored after the surgery. Patients with postoperative symptomatic hypocalcemia were considered to have postoperative hypoparathyroidism and received calcium/vitamin D therapy. The hypoparathyroidism was considered to be permanent when calcium/vitamin D therapy was still required six months after surgery. Results Out of 63 cases of total thyroidectomy with CLND, 31 (49.2%) showed postoperative hypoparathyroidism as demonstrated by laboratory findings. Permanent hypoparathyroidism, however, was not observed in these cases. The development of hypoparathyroidism was not significantly related with the number of preserved parathyroid glands. Conclusion To prevent postoperative hypoparathyroidism following total thyroidectomy and CLND, at least two parathyroid glands should be preserved in situ with an intact blood supply in order to prevent permanent hypoparathyroidism after the surgery.
